How to Measure Your Car for a Perfect Fit
Measuring your car for a cover is straightforward and crucial for a secure fit. A precise measurement ensures the cover is a perfect fit, preventing unwanted damage.
- Gather Your Tools: A measuring tape, ideally one with a retractable feature for ease of use, is essential. A notepad and pen for recording measurements are also useful.
- Choose a Level Surface: Select a flat, stable surface for accurate measurements. Avoid uneven ground or surfaces that may introduce inaccuracies.
- Comprehensive Dimensions: Measure the length of your car from the very front bumper to the very rear bumper. Measure the width of the car at its widest point, usually at the wheel wells. Measure the height of the car from the ground to the top of the roof, taking care to account for any roof features or antennae.
- Detailed Record Keeping: Note down all the measurements carefully, recording the precise figures for each dimension. This meticulous approach ensures you select the correct size cover.
- Consider the Roof and Rear End: If the car has any unusual features, like a large spoiler or a prominent trunk, measure these areas separately. These unique features may require a custom cover.
Common Mistakes in Car Cover Sizing
Incorrect measurements are the most frequent mistakes made when selecting a car cover. Avoid these common pitfalls to ensure proper protection.
- Inadequate Measurement: Skipping crucial measurements, such as the height or width, can lead to a poorly fitting cover.
- Inaccurate Measurements: Using a faulty or improperly calibrated measuring tape can result in incorrect sizing and subsequent damage to your vehicle.
- Ignoring Vehicle Features: Failing to account for unique features, such as a sunroof or a large spoiler, can lead to a cover that doesn’t fit properly and compromises the protection of those areas.
- Rushing the Process: A hasty measurement process often leads to errors. Take your time to ensure the accuracy of each dimension for the best results.

Information Typically Found in a Car Cover Size Chart
A comprehensive size chart typically includes the following details:
- Vehicle Dimensions: The chart will list the length, width, and height of the car. This information is crucial for ensuring the cover will completely envelop the car without being too tight or loose.
- Cover Dimensions: The chart provides the corresponding measurements of the car cover to match the vehicle size. This allows you to compare the measurements to the vehicle dimensions to determine a good fit.
- Specific Model Information: Many charts include a specific section for car models to allow you to select the cover matching your vehicle. This detailed information eliminates the guesswork and ensures the cover is perfect for the specific vehicle type.
- Cover Materials: While not always part of the sizing chart, a chart may provide a summary of the cover’s materials. Knowing the materials is an important aspect of selecting the right cover, ensuring its durability and protection for your vehicle.
